Which has higher options risk?

AMERICAN INTERNATIONAL GROUP, INC. (AIG) currently carries the higher options risk score (36 vs 17 for AXP) — meaning more active catalysts that can drive an overnight move. For selling option premium, AMERICAN EXPRESS CO (AXP) has the better edge score (+17) — a stronger blend of high IV Rank and low risk.

Risk score (0–100) reflects active catalysts — earnings, legal, SEC filings and news. Edge score = IV Rank − risk score; higher is better for selling premium.
